It was a great fun and a great pleasure to welcome Jackie Jackson, founding member of the legendary Jackson 5, and his wife Emily to the ROOTS Exhibition during Milano Design Week 2025. Their visit brought an extra spark of soul and joy to an already vibrant event celebrating the intersection of art, design, and ecology.

Jackson was in Milan to present his furniture brand Hayvenhurst, a collection of sustainable, circular luxury furniture that he co-founded with Dutch designer Robert Milder. The brand was featured at Masterly – The Dutch in Milano, where it drew attention for its elegant balance between soulful storytelling, craftsmanship, and environmental responsibility.

At ROOTS Exhibition Milano, the Jacksons explored how design can begin — and return — to the soil. They were inspired by the exhibition’s central theme, “The Last Supper, From a Different Perspective,” which reimagines our relationship with materials, landscapes, and each other.

Their visit symbolized a bridge between music, culture, and design — and a shared belief that creativity must lead the way toward a more regenerative world. With Hayvenhurst set to return to Milan in April 2026, the story of sustainable design continues to grow, rooted in both soul and soil.
